YouTube is taking additional steps to restrict the possibility that children will be targeted by predators on the video platform - including banning young kids from live-streaming with adult supervision. The Google-owned video platform, in a blog post Monday, also said it is limiting recommendations of videos that depict "minors in risky situations." The updated policies come after YouTube in February announced that it would disable the ability to leave comments on nearly all videos featuring kids.
